The Importance Of Retail Food Packaging

When it comes to selling food products, packaging plays a crucial role in attracting customers and ultimately influencing their purchasing decisions. retail food packaging is not just a means to contain the product; it is a powerful marketing tool that can make or break a product’s success in the market. In this article, we will explore the significance of retail food packaging and its impact on consumers and businesses.

First and foremost, retail food packaging serves as a protective barrier for the food products it contains. It helps prevent contamination, maintain freshness, and extend shelf life. Whether it’s a bag of chips, a box of cereal, or a bottle of sauce, the packaging must be designed to preserve the product’s quality and safety until it reaches the consumer’s hands. Proper packaging ensures that the food remains intact during transportation and storage, reducing the risk of damage or spoilage.

In addition to its protective function, retail food packaging also plays a crucial role in communicating with consumers. The design, colors, graphics, and text on the packaging serve as a visual representation of the brand and its values. A well-designed packaging can attract the attention of potential customers, create brand recognition, and convey important information such as nutritional content, ingredients, and cooking instructions. In a crowded marketplace where consumers are bombarded with choices, eye-catching packaging can make a product stand out from the competition and entice shoppers to make a purchase.

Moreover, retail food packaging can influence consumer perceptions and preferences. Studies have shown that the appearance of a product’s packaging can significantly impact how consumers perceive the taste, quality, and value of the food. A visually appealing and well-designed packaging can create a positive impression and enhance the perceived value of the product. On the other hand, poorly designed or unattractive packaging can be a major turn-off for consumers, leading them to overlook the product altogether.

Furthermore, retail food packaging plays a crucial role in brand differentiation and positioning. In a market flooded with similar products, packaging can be a powerful tool for brands to set themselves apart and establish a unique identity. Whether it’s through innovative packaging materials, sustainable packaging options, or creative designs, brands can use packaging to communicate their commitment to quality, sustainability, or social responsibility. By creating a distinct and memorable packaging experience, brands can leave a lasting impression on consumers and build brand loyalty over time.

In recent years, there has been a growing trend towards eco-friendly and sustainable retail food packaging. Consumers are increasingly concerned about the environmental impact of packaging materials such as plastic, and they are actively seeking out products that are packaged in a more sustainable manner. Brands that embrace recyclable, compostable, or biodegradable packaging options can not only appeal to eco-conscious consumers but also reduce their carbon footprint and contribute to a greener future.
